The House of Blues Gospel Brunch is famous for a reason, it's FANTASTIC! If you leave there hungry, it's your own fault. From biscuits and gravy, cheese grits, sausage, waffles, even an omelet bar. The fried chicken is not to be beat. For those who are vegetarian, you're still in luck with salads, fruit, muffins, eggs, white chocolate banana bread pudding....they've got it all.
If that wasn't enough, once you've filled your stomach, the gospel choir will fill your heart and move your soul. Everyone gets into the act with the entire audience clapping to the music and waving their cloth napkins high in the air.
Gospel music not your taste. You're STILL in luck. The dinners here are fantastic too. The ribs are out of this world. They are the fall off the bone kinda ribs. With wonder sides such as garlic mashed potatoes, sweet potatoes, crispy green beans, all delicious. This is an experience you won't want to miss!

Interesting 'saloon' decor-but with a modern feel, great 'American Country' atmosphere (and no - you dont have to wear Western gear as I had assumed). I have always wanted to have a go at line dancing and this was the place to try it. It was a little difficult to follow the instructor as you cant always see, but others who know the steps seem happy to help out. Be prepared to be out of your comfort zone when the music starts as you lose your steps, but stick with it - you'll have a jolly good laugh and have a really good time. The menu was what I imagined to be typically American, no disappointment there either as my burger and beer was great. There was a turkey dinner on offer, but we were all fed up of turkey from Thanksgiving dinner so beef/pork would have been a better option. My only regret is that I dont live here and can't make In Cahoots my second home!
